Dadeville, Missouri

Dadeville is a village in Dade County, Missouri, United States.

[5] A post office called Melville opened in 1853, and the name was changed to Dadeville in 1858.

[7] According to the United States Census Bureau, the village has a total area of 0.99 square miles (2.56 km2), all land.
